    SUMMARY:

    This notice announces receipt of and publishes the Electrolux Home Products, Inc. (Electrolux) petition for waiver (hereafter, “Petition”) from specified portions of the U.S. Department of Energy (DOE) test procedure for determining the energy consumption of electric refrigerators and refrigerator-freezers. The waiver request pertains to Electrolux's product lines that utilize a control logic that changes the wattage of the anti-sweat heaters based upon the ambient relative humidity conditions to prevent condensation. The existing test procedure does not take humidity or adaptive control technology into account. Therefore, Electrolux has suggested an alternate test procedure that takes adaptive control technology into account when measuring energy consumption. DOE solicits comments, data, and information concerning Electrolux's Petition and the suggested alternate test procedure. DOE also publishes notice of the grant of an interim waiver to Electrolux.

    I. Background and Authority

    Title III of the Energy Policy and Conservation Act (“EPCA”) sets forth a variety of provisions concerning energy efficiency. Part A of Title III provides for the “Energy Conservation Program for Consumer Products Other Than Automobiles.” (42 U.S.C. 6291-6309) Part A includes definitions, test procedures, labeling provisions, energy conservation standards, and the authority to require information and reports from manufacturers. Further, Part A authorizes the Secretary of Energy to prescribe test procedures that are reasonably designed to produce results which measure energy efficiency, energy use, or estimated operating costs, and that are not unduly burdensome to conduct. (42 U.S.C. 6293(b)(3)) The test procedure for residential refrigerators and refrigerator-freezers is contained in Title 10 of the Code of Federal Regulations (10 CFR) Part 430, subpart B, appendix A1.

    The regulations set forth in 10 CFR 430.27 contain provisions that enable a person to seek a waiver from the test procedure requirements for covered consumer products. A waiver will be granted by the Assistant Secretary for Energy Efficiency and Renewable Energy (the Assistant Secretary) if it is determined that the basic model for which the petition for waiver was submitted contains one or more design characteristics that prevents testing of the basic model according to the prescribed test procedures, or if the prescribed test procedures may evaluate the basic model in a manner so unrepresentative of its true energy consumption characteristics as to provide materially inaccurate comparative data. 10 CFR 430.27(l). Petitioners must include in their petition any alternate test procedures known to the petitioner to evaluate the basic model in a manner representative of its energy consumption. 10 CFR 430.27(b)(1)(iii). The Assistant Secretary may grant the waiver subject to conditions, including adherence to alternate test procedures. 10 CFR 430.27(l). Waivers remain in effect pursuant to the provisions of 10 CFR 430.27(m).

    The waiver process also allows the Assistant Secretary to grant an interim waiver from test procedure requirements to manufacturers that have petitioned DOE for a waiver of such prescribed test procedures. (10 CFR 430.27(a)(2); 430.27(g)) An interim waiver remains in effect for a period of 180 days or until DOE issues its determination on the petition for waiver, whichever is sooner, and may be extended for an additionally 180 days, if necessary. (10 CFR 430.27(h))

    IV. Alternate Test Procedure

    Electrolux's new line of refrigerators and refrigerator-freezers contains sensors that detect ambient humidity and interact with controls that vary the effective wattage of anti-sweat heaters to evaporate excess moisture. The existing DOE test procedure cannot be used to calculate the energy consumption of these features. The variable anti-sweat heater contribution to the refrigerator's energy consumption is entirely dependent on the ambient humidity of the test chamber, which the DOE test procedure does not specify. The energy consumption of the anti-sweat heaters will be modeled and added to the energy consumption measured with the anti-sweat heaters disabled. The anti-sweat contribution to the product's total energy consumption will be calculated by the same methodology that was set forth in the GE Petition. The objective of this approach is to simulate the average energy used by the adaptive anti-sweat heaters as activated in refrigerators and refrigerator-freezers of typical consumer households across the United States.

    To determine the conditions in a typical consumer household, GE compiled historical data on the monthly average outdoor temperatures and humidities for the top 50 metropolitan areas of the U.S. over approximately the last 30 years. In light of the similarity of technologies at issue, Electrolux is using the same data compiled by GE for its determination of the anti-sweat heater energy use. Like GE and Whirlpool, Electrolux includes in its test procedure a “system-loss factor” to calculate system losses attributed to operating anti-sweat heaters, controls, and related components.

    A. The Refrigerator Energy Test Procedure

    The test procedure for calculating energy consumption specifies that the test chamber must be maintained at 90° Fahrenheit (“F”).[5] This ambient temperature is not typical of conditions in most consumers' homes. Rather, it is intended to simulate the heat load of a refrigerator in a 70 °F ambient with typical usage by the consumer. But the test procedure does not specify test chamber humidity conditions. Sweat occurs on refrigerators when specific areas on the unit are below the local dew point. Higher relative humidity levels result in an increase of the dew point. Sweat has been addressed by installing anti-sweat heaters on mullions and other locations where sweat accumulates. Previous anti-sweat heaters operated at a fixed amount of power, and turned on or off regardless of the humidity or amount of sweat on the unit.

    As with the models covered by the prior petitions, Electrolux proposes to run the energy-consumption test with the anti-sweat heater switch in the “off” position and then, because the test chamber is not humidity-controlled, to add to that result the kilowatt hours per day derived by calculating the energy used when the anti-sweat heater is in the “on” position. This contribution will be calculated by the same method that was proposed by GE and Whirlpool in their Petitions for Waiver,[7] as well as by Start Printed Page 4544Electrolux in its earlier Petition. The objective of the proposed approach is to simulate the average energy used by the adaptive anti-sweat heaters as activated in typical consumer households across the United States.

    In formulating its Petition, GE conducted research to determine the average humidity level experienced across the United States. The result of this research was that GE was able to determine the probability that any U.S. household would experience certain humidity conditions during any month of the year. This data was consolidated into 10 bands each representing a 10% range of relative humidity. In submitting this Petition, Electrolux is confirming the validity of using such bands to represent the average humidity experienced across the United States and will adopt the same population weighting as proposed by GE. The bands proposed by GE are as follows:

    % Relative humidityProbability (percent)Constant designation
    1. 0-103.4A1
    2. 10-2021.1A2
    3. 20-3020.4A3
    4. 30-4016.6A4
    5. 40-5012.6A5
    6. 50-6011.9A6
    7. 60-706.9A7
    8. 70-604.7A8
    9. 80-900.8A9
    10. 90-1001.5A10

    Since system losses are involved with operating anti-sweat heaters, Electrolux proposes to include in the calculation a factor to account for such energy. This additional energy includes the electrical energy required to operate the anti-sweat heater control and related components, and the additional energy required to increase compressor run time to remove heat introduced into the refrigerator compartments by the anti-sweat heater. Based on Electrolux's experience, this “System-loss Factor” is 1.3. Simply stated, the Correction Factor that Electrolux proposes to add to the energy-consumption test results obtained with the anti-sweat heater switch in the “off” position is calculated as follows:

    Correction Factor = (Anti-sweat Heater Power × System-loss Factor) × (24 hours/1 day) × (1 kW/1000 W)

    Continue by calculating the national average power in watts used by the anti-sweat heaters. This is done by totaling the product of constants A1-A10 multiplied by the respective heater watts used by a refrigerator operating in the median percent relative humidity for that band and the following standard refrigerator conditions:

    • ambient temperature of 72 °F;
    • fresh food (FF) average temperature of 45 °F; and
    • freezer (FZ) average temperature of 5 °F.
